(1) An athlete agent shall create and retain for five years records of the following:
(a) The name and address of each individual represented by the athlete agent;
(b) Each agency contract entered into by the athlete agent; and
(c) The direct costs incurred by the athlete agent in the recruitment or solicitation of each student athlete to enter into an agency contract.
(2) Records described in subsection (1) of this section are subject to subpoena in a judicial proceeding.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- Washington Revised Code Title 19. Business Regulations--Miscellaneous § 19.225.090. Required records--Retention - last updated April 06, 2022 | https://codes.findlaw.com/wa/title-19-business-regulationsmiscellaneous/wa-rev-code-19-225-090/
